Output 71c1fec6625afa18c81ac449637231a0d49aa3caefc8621fad62a25ace91161c:2

value
11146649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22089b869014ed318d848d49797594cc5f3f317b OP_EQUAL
address
34nyD8KpsNHeWMTaxNoWY5JA1hyXLwqFTu
transaction
71c1fec6625afa18c81ac449637231a0d49aa3caefc8621fad62a25ace91161c
spent
true